BHAKTAPUR, April 5: Bhaktapur police detained 60 individuals in a single day on Saturday as part of a “sweep operation” launched to maintain public order and enhance security ahead of the upcoming Biska Jatra.

According to Superintendent of Police Surya Bahadur Khadka, chief of the District Police Office Bhaktapur, the operation was conducted across multiple locations in the district by mobilizing units under two police circles, divisions, and local posts.
“Such operations were carried out in the past as well. Starting today, we have resumed the sweep operation by deploying all units under the district,” Khadka said. “Those found not involved in criminal activities will be released after investigation.”
Police said the detainees were picked up for engaging in activities that disturb public peace, including suspicious behavior, drug use, gathering in groups for unlawful acts, and creating public nuisance.
Authorities stated that the primary objective of the operation is to ensure law and order in the community. The police also linked the initiative to preparations for the Biska Jatra festival, emphasizing the need for heightened vigilance.
Khadka expressed confidence that the operation would help reduce fear among locals and contribute to the peaceful conduct of the festival.
